What is the difference between Sr Risk Analyst vs Risk Analyst?
| Aspect | Sr Risk Analyst | Risk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ree, relevant certifications (e.g., FRM, CRM), 3+ years experience | Bachelor's degree, certifications optional, 1-3 years experience |
| Work Environment | Financial institutions, insurance companies, corporate risk departments | Financial firms, consulting agencies, insurance companies |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Used in larger organizations with complex risk management needs | Common in smaller firms or entry-level roles |
The main difference between a Sr Risk Analyst and a Risk Analyst lies in experience, responsibilities, and seniority. A Sr Risk Analyst typically has more years of experience, advanced certifications, and handles more complex risk assessments. They often lead projects and mentor junior staff, whereas Risk Analysts focus on data collection, analysis, and supporting risk management processes. Both roles are vital in risk management teams, but the senior role involves greater responsibility and strategic input.

Job Summary:
The Senior Risk Management Analyst is responsible for collecting, analyzing, validating, and presenting the Company's exposure, claims, and insurance data to support risk financing, actuarial analyses, insurance renewals, captive insurance operations, and management decision-making. The position identifies loss trends, cost drivers, and emerging risks, while providing recommendations related to loss control, claims mitigation, and insurance program performance. The role works closely with internal stakeholders, insurance carriers, brokers, actuaries, captive managers, and other external partners.
Primary Responsibilities:
Risk, Finance and Actuarial Activities: Collect, validate, analyze, evaluate loss, claims, and exposure data from multiple internal and external sources. Prepare reports, analyses, and recommendations related to loss control, premium allocation, claims mitigation, and risk financing initiatives. Prepare quarterly actuarial data submissions, loss triangles, and supporting schedules for actuarial analyses. Review and analyze actuarial reports and assess the impact on the Company's insurance programs, captive insurance companies, and risk retention group. Evaluate loss trends, identify root causes and cost drivers, and develop recommendations to improve loss performance and risk management outcomes. Develop, maintain, and analyze division risk allocation methodologies and internal insurance cost allocations.
Risk Financing: Assist with forecasting, budgeting, and financial planning activities associated with the Company's insurance and risk financing programs. Support development and analysis of insurance expense allocations, loss allocations, and cost-benefit analyses. Assist in ensuring compliance with internal controls, financial procedures, and departmental policies. Verify and review expenditures related to departmental accounting and budgeting activities.
Insurance Carrier Interaction: Prepare and distribute quarterly reinsurance billings and carrier loss runs. Monitor loss activity and report on policy limit erosion, aggregate erosion, and significant claims developments. Interact with insurance brokers, carriers, and reinsurers regarding loss data, billing issues, and underwriting information. Prepare and analyze underwriting data and renewal submissions for insurance program renewals. Support insurance marketing and renewal efforts by providing accurate exposure, claims, and financial information.
Captive Management: Assist with preparation and analysis of captive insurance company and risk retention group financial statements. Assist with cash flow projections, reserve analyses, and financial reporting requirements. Support monthly financial closing processes and general ledger reconciliations related to captive insurance operations. Work with external captive managers, actuaries, auditors

REQUIRED EDUCATION
- Minimum Bachelor's Degree in Finance, Risk Management, Accounting, Business, or equivalent
REQUIRED EXPERIENCE
- Related Functional Experience: Minimum of 4 to 7 years' experience in risk management, insurance, risk finance, actuarial support or finance-related positions
- Knowledge of principles of risk management, property and casualty insurance, actuarial science, insurance industry practices, and accounting.
- Experience working with captive insurance companies or risk retention groups.
- Experience supporting actuarial analysis, reserve studies, or insurance renewals.
- Knowledge of insurance policy language and contracts
- Good written and verbal communication skills.
- Ability to work effectively with various levels of management and external business partners.
- Advanced Microsoft Excel skills and ability to work with large datasets.
- Strong analytical and organizational skills.
